Interior problems like burst pipelines as well as overflows can result in emergency flooding. Keep on reviewing to locate out what you can when dealing with emergency situation flooding.

1. Switch Off Main Water Valve

Pipelines can burst because of freezing temps, high pressure, clog, water heater problems, as well as various other aspects. No matter the cause, you must act promptly to guarantee porous house products, home appliances, and home furnishings do not take in the water, leading to damage. Shut down the primary shutoff before you do any type of cleansing to ensure water stops gathering. Killing the water resource is easy, as well as it is something you can do yourself. When it comes to the ruptured pipeline, call for emergency plumbing services to repair it right away.

2. Shut Off the Breaker

With a huge flood, you require to see to it the power is out. Water is a conductor, and also if it reaches your electrical outlets, it can create injuries or casualties. Shut off the breaker to avoid electrocution. If you can not do it, make a quick contact us to the power business to close the primary line. Maintain the power off up until excess water is gone.

3. Relocate Necessary Wet Times

When it involves saving your home furnishings as well as devices, time is of the essence. You must relocate whatever whet personal belongings you can from the afflicted location to a completely dry location. This prevents further damage due to the fact that the longer they soak in water, the more considerable the problem.

4. Record the Degree of Damage

Take note of all the damages brought upon by the burst pipe. With documentation, you can likewise get a clear image of the extent of the damages.

5. Get Rid Of Water ASAP

You need to do away with excess water as soon as possible. Must there be a big amount of standing water, you may need a water pump for extraction. You can rent this tools if you don't own one. If it's late in the evening, the convention container technique additionally functions. Usage several containers and also manual labor to take it out. When very little water is left, you can soak up the rest with old tee shirts or towels. You may also require to eliminate damaged products like rugs and carpets.

6. Dry the Area

Concentrate on drying the influenced areas. If the climate is enjoyable, open doors and windows to enhance air flow. You can likewise establish electrical fans and put them in the toughest setting. A dehumidifier additionally operates in securing dampness to prevent mold and molds.

7. Collaborate with Experts

When you experience extensive water damage as a result of emergency situation flooding from a burst pipeline, you can work with a reconstruction professional to restore as well as refurbish your home. Above all, don't fail to remember to call a trusted plumber to deal with the ruptured pipe and examine the rest of your piping system. Otherwise, all your clean-up will be rendered pointless.

Enduring the Imperfect Tornado: Tips for Emergency Situation Preparations



If you stay in a storm-prone location, you should be used by now on what to do, where to go and what to have to be prepared for bad climate. Nonetheless, if you're not made use of to obtaining pounded by high winds and hard rainfall, you most likely don't have an idea just how finest to face a tornado scenario.

For starters, storms do not simply come without a warning. Weather stations monitor the environment all the time. If a tornado is possible, they will certainly release 2 types of cautions:

Storm watch-- is released when there is a feasible tornado in your location. You possibly will be experiencing a dark, gloomy skies, an unusually windy day and some rainfall. The tornado may or may not come, yet this is the time to keep tuned to your local radio for news and also updates.

Storm warning-- is issued when a tornado is headed toward your area. Attempt to remain inside your home as long as feasible. Or if homeowners are suggested to evacuate to a safer location, go as early as you can. Don't wait till the last minute to leave your residence. By that time, the streets could be swamped as well as traffic misbehaves. You don't intend to be caught in your automobile in bad climate.

Blizzard-- normally takes place in winter and implies heavy snow, strong winds and wind chill. When a warning is issued, avoid taking a trip as high as feasible and also remain inside your home. There is no use subjecting yourself outdoors where you could obtain entraped in web traffic or in locations where you will certainly be tough to reach or even worse, find.

For all our technology, no person can stop a storm from coming. The only means to survive it is to be prepared to encounter the emergency. Points don't constantly go bad throughout tornados, but climate is uncertain as well as anything can occur. To assist you plan for a storm emergency situation, here are a couple of ideas:

Dress up.
Use sufficient garments to keep yourself cozy. Warmth might not be available in your home so get additional layers and also coverings to preserve your body temperature sufficiently. Have your mittens, gloves, hats, socks and also boots prepared also.

Have food prepared.
Emergency stipulations are a need to during tornado emergencies. Ensure you supply on no-cook food, canned food, some sweet as well as other non-perishable products. And do not neglect can openers, scissors or utensils. If the tornado obtains too bad and also the streets are swamped, you will certainly have a problem going out to the grocery shops. Stores may be closed.

Keep containers of water convenient. Tidy water might be tough to come by during actually negative conditions and the worst point you can do is experience dehydration since you were not prepared. Maintain a supply of at the very least one gallon for each person daily that will last for 3 to 4 days.

Load the tub.
You'll require a lot more water for washing and also flushing the bathrooms. When the power is out, your water pump will not operate, so best fill your tub, water containers as well as jugs with water. If you have toddlers in your home, take preventative measures by covering deep containers and keeping kids far from the restroom unless necessary.

Emergency set
Have a clinical or initial kit ready and make certain it's freshly-stocked. It needs to have anti-bacterials, gauzes, cotton balls, Q-tips, medicated plasters as well as required medications. It's likewise a good suggestion to have one more kit in your automobile.

If anybody in your household is under unique medication, make certain you have adequate materials to last up until after the storm is over and also medication shops are open.

Lights off
Expect power outages throughout storm emergency situations. You won't have any kind of electricity, so stock on candle lights, flashlights and emergency situation lights. Have added fresh batteries and suits in case you go out.

If you can not switch on the television, have a battery-powered radio listened to a terminal that covers your area. Media will keep an eye on the tornado and also will certainly keep you updated.

You might need hot water during the period when power is not yet offered, so keep a small tank of gas around simply in case. Your exterior barbecue grill will do nicely.

Get an alternate sanctuary.
If you assume your home will suffer substantially, it's a excellent concept to consider an alternative sanctuary. It could be an discharge facility or another residence or building that is more secure. Make certain you have enough gas in your storage tank in case you need to leave your house as well as relocation someplace. Maintain to a greater ground where you have better opportunities of being safe as well as completely dry.
